Summary
Product identification
The CSM RE8040-FL440 is a fouling-resistant reverse osmosis (RO) element designed for low-pressure applications in brackish water and wastewater reuse.
- Membrane type: Thin-Film Composite
- Membrane material: Polyamide (PA)
- Element configuration: Spiral-Wound, FRP Wrapping
Product water
- Permeate flow rate: 12,100 GPD (45.7 m³/day)
- Nominal salt rejection: 99.0%
- Minimum salt rejection: 98.5%
- Effective membrane area: 440 ft² (40.9 m²)
Test Conditions (for stated performance):
- 1,500 mg/L NaCl solution
- 150 psig (1.0 MPa) applied pressure
- 15% recovery
- 77 °F (25 °C)
- pH 6.5–7.0
Operating limits
- Max. Pressure Drop / Element: 15 psi (0.1 MPa)
- Max. Pressure Drop / 240” Vessel: 60 psi (0.41 MPa)
- Max. Operating Pressure: 600 psi (4.14 MPa)
- Max. Feed Flow Rate: 75 gpm (17.0 m³/hr)
- Min. Concentrate Flow Rate: 16 gpm (3.6 m³/hr)
- Max. Operating Temperature: 113 °F (45 °C)
- Operating pH Range: 2.0–11.0
- CIP pH Range: 1.0–13.0
- Max. Turbidity: 1.0 NTU
- Max. SDI (15 min): 5.0
- Max. Chlorine Concentration: < 0.1 mg/L
Feed water
Design Guidelines for Various Water Sources
- Wastewater Conventional (SDI < 5): 8–12 gfd
- Wastewater Pretreated by UF/MF (SDI < 3): 10–14 gfd
- Seawater, Open Intake (SDI < 5): 7–10 gfd
- Seawater, Beach Well (SDI < 3): 8–12 gfd
- Surface Water (SDI < 5): 12–16 gfd
- Surface Water (SDI < 3): 13–17 gfd
- Well water (SDI < 3): 13–17 gfd
- RO permeate (SDI < 1): 21–30 gfd
Saturation Limits (Using Antiscalants)
- Langlier Saturation Index (LSI): <+1.5
- Stiff and Davis Saturation Index (SDSI): <+0.5
- CaSO₄: 230% saturation
- SrSO₄: 800% saturation
- BaSO₄: 6,000% saturation
- SiO₂: 100% saturation
Mechanical / hydraulic
- Length (A): 40.0 inch (1,016 mm)
- Diameter (B): 8.0 inch (201 mm)
- Central pipe diameter (C): 1.12 inch (28 mm)
- Weight: 15 kg
- Part Number (Inter-connector): 40000308
- Part Number (Brine Seal): 40000309
Notes on Dimensions and Configuration:
- Each membrane element is supplied with one brine seal, one interconnector (coupler), and four o-rings.
- All RE8040 elements fit nominal 8.0 inch (201 mm) I.D. pressure vessels.
- The RE8040-FL440 element can also be made with a 1.5 inch (38mm) diameter central pipe.
General Handling Procedures
- Elements must be kept dry at room temperature (7–32°C; 40–95°F) and away from direct sunlight.
- If the polyethylene packaging bag is damaged, a new preservative solution (sodium bisulfite) must be added, and the bag sealed to prevent drying and biological growth.
- Permeate produced during the first hour of operation should be discarded to flush out the preservative solution.
- Elements should be immersed in a preservative solution during storage, shipping, and system shutdowns to prevent biological growth and freezing.
- A standard storage solution contains 1% by weight sodium bisulfite or food-grade sodium metabisulfite. For short-term storage (one week or less), 1% by weight sodium metabisulfite solution is adequate.
- Keep elements moist at all times after initial wetting.
- Avoid excessive pressure and flow spikes.
- Only use chemicals compatible with the membrane elements and components, as incompatible chemicals may void the limited warranty.
- Permeate pressure must always be equal to or less than the feed/concentrate pressure. Damage from permeate back pressure voids the element's limited warranty.
